Formulation and Evaluation of Powder Blush Prepared Using Hibiscus Petal Extract

Abstract
Due to their numerous benefits, medicinal plants have attracted a lot of interest recently. The plant Hibiscus rosa sinensis which belongs to the Malvaceae family, is found all over the world. Hibiscus Rosa-sinensis flower extract, which has the potential to be used as a natural dye. This study seeks to demonstrate the stability of the colour of the product while using Hibiscus flower extract (Hibiscus Rosa-sinensis) as a dye in Compact Powder Blush On. The maceration extraction process is used to obtain Hibiscus flower Extract (Hibiscus Rosa-sinensis), which is then evaporated in a water bath at a temperature below 80 0 C using a sample of 250 grammes of Hibiscus flower Extract (Hibiscus Rosa-sinensis) and 96% ethanol. Hibiscus Rosa-sinensis flower extract has a 27.87% thickening factor. The maceration process must be conducted with a neutral pH. When the pH is unstable, citric acid or sodium bicarbonate are added. The Compact Powder Blush On is made from Talcum, Kaolin, Parrafin Liquid, Zinc Oxide, and Isopropyl Myristate as its primary ingredients. The concentrations of the hibiscus flower extract (Hibiscus Rosa-sinensis) are 5%, 10%, and 20%. The pH test, adhesive power test, topical test, and stability test of the colour of the compact powder blush on are tests on the physical compact powder blush on. The results demonstrate that the Compact Powder Blush On product applies smoothly, has an average adherence of 13.83%, generates a pink colour upon application, and has a pH of 7 at concentrations of Hibiscus flower extract (Hibiscus Rosa-sinensis) of 5%, 10%, and 20%. Hibiscus (Hibiscus Rosa-sinensis) is used as a Blush On dye, although it lacks colour stability. According to the study's findings, hibiscus flower extract (Hibiscus Rosa-sinensis) can be utilised as a natural dye for Compact Powder Blush On, although other ingredients are required to ensure that the colour is stable during room-temperature storage.
